About Josh

Versatile writer/director/producer with D.I.Y., video-production collective Giantkiller. Creative video-editor and motion graphics designer with 5+ years of professional experience. Overly-analytical story geek for movies, TV, comics, theater, comedians, and tall tales over tall drinks. Has seen Run The Jewels live four times.

  • Kill The Vandal!

    Kill The Vandal! (2006 - 2016)
    Series by Giantkiller (Josh Copeland) Writer/Director A dystopic, spaghetti-western and the punk, mutant baby of a thousand genres, KILL THE VANDAL! is a web-series following a graffiti-artist on the run from those who would collect his head for the reward money. (CURRENTLY IN POST-PRODUCTION)

  • Serious Matters in the Middle of the Night

    Serious Matters in the Middle of the Night (2015 - 2016)
    Film (short) by Giantkiller (Josh Copeland) (Comedy, Drama and Sci-Fi) Writer/Director A homeless, ride-share driver who trades futuristic drugs in the backseat of her car falls in with a subculture that takes her on all new highs and lows. The screenplay for this sci-fi dramedy was a semi-finalist in Screencraft & BondIt's first, quarterly Short Film Production Fund. (CURRENTLY IN POST-PRODUCTION)

  • MotherF***er

    MotherF***er (2012)
    Film (short) by Josh Copeland (Comedy, Horror, Thriller and Short) Writer/Director A contemporary, deadbeat, darkly-comic spin on the Cliff's Notes for 'Oedipus Rex'. Screened at the 2012 Cucalorus Film Festival and the 2012 Atlanta Horror Film Festival.
